What Causes Acid Reflux And Chronic Cough?

was awoken this morning with acid burning ..acid reflux in throat...burning a lot....making me cough..gag...took rolaids chews...another omoprozole...stilling burning....never been this bad...just now starting to get somewhat better..but still burning sensation...I am 65 yr old woman

As per your symptoms it seems you are suffering from GERD. You need to take more boiled then spicy foods.

Take advocate sleep and avoid hours of empty stomach.
Take empty stomach pantoprozol 40 mg with domperidone 10mg once daily for at least one month.

Avoid smoking and citrus fruits for some time. As PPI like omperizole takes time to act for immediate relief take any of anti acid preparation.
And because of regurgitation your throat is getting affected.
